Driver killed after crashing into Melville guardrail, cops say
Suffolk Second Squad detectives said they are investigating an accident that took the life of a motorist who lost control of a car, crossed a median and crashed into a guardrail in Melville Tuesday night.
The 50-year-old driver, whose identity police were withholding, hit the structure while driving a 2016 Nissan Maxima westbound on Old Country Road near Old East Neck Road shortly after 7 p.m., police said.
The victim was taken to Plainview Hospital where he was pronounced dead, police said, adding that the cause of the crash was unclear.
No other details were available.
